The Psychology of Gambling
Understanding the psychology behind gambling is crucial for anyone looking to improve their chances of winning at casinos. Gamblers often experience a phenomenon known as “loss aversion,” where the fear of losing is more significant than the pleasure derived from winning. This mindset can lead to impulsive decisions and a disregard for effective strategies. By recognizing these psychological traps, players can better manage their emotions and make more rational betting decisions. Another important aspect of gambling psychology is the concept of “the hot hand fallacy.” Many players believe that a winning streak will continue indefinitely, leading them to bet larger amounts in hopes of capitalizing on perceived luck. However, understanding that each game is independent and that luck can change at any moment is vital for maintaining a sustainable gambling strategy.
Bankroll Management Techniques
Effective bankroll management is one of the most critical strategies to employ when visiting a casino. Players should establish a budget before they start gambling, determining how much they are willing to spend, and stick to that amount rigorously. This discipline not only protects players from significant financial loss but also allows them to enjoy their gaming experience without the stress of overspending.
Additionally, dividing the bankroll into smaller portions for different gaming sessions can also be beneficial. By allocating a specific amount for each game or time period, players can prolong their gaming experience and increase their chances of hitting a winning streak without risking their entire bankroll at once.
Selecting the Right Games
Not all casino games offer the same odds, and choosing the right ones can significantly enhance your winning potential. For instance, games like blackjack and poker rely heavily on skill and strategy, providing better odds compared to purely luck-based games like slots. Familiarizing yourself with the rules and strategies of these games can lead to more informed decisions and higher chances of success.
Furthermore, players should also consider the house edge when selecting games. The house edge refers to the percentage of each bet that the casino keeps over time. Opting for games with a lower house edge increases your likelihood of winning in the long run, making it crucial to do thorough research before stepping into the gambling arena.
